I do give serious kudos to brands that find new and innovative ways to expand and thrive -- especially when the economic outlook is grim. So finding new markets or selling more to existing customers is smart thinking, generally speaking. But tapas sets and wine bar accessories from the bookstore? Journals and desk accessories are one thing, but can Barnes & Noble really compete with Crate & Barrel for tabletop or Restoration Hardware for lighting? It's truly a romantic notion to decorate your living room around your favorite book--but I'm afraid BN.com is going to have to add a lot more wine and roses to pull this one off. Tagged as: retail
